KNA Combined NetSetGo & Junior Gala Day Sun 21 Jun

Entries close Fri 12 Jun

We would like to invite NetSetGo (7, 8, and 9 year old) and Junior (10 and 11 year old) teams from all Associations and Clubs to participate in our annual NSG & Junior Gala Day.

Click here to download an information sheet.

Venue: Canoon Road Netball Courts, South Turramurra

Event Date: Sunday 21 June 2026

Event Time: First game 9am, approximate finish around 1pm

Entry Closing Date: Friday 12 June 5.00pm

Participating ages: NSG 7, 8, and 9, and Junior 10 and 11 year old teams only

Entry Fees: $40 per team (including GST)

Umpires: Games will be umpire your own

Link to online registration form

The draw will be available at the complex on the day (approx. 3-4 games).

Our canteen, coffee and BBQ will be running on the day for purchasing food and drink. A physio will be in attendance.

Teams from KNA will be asked to provide volunteers to assist with running the day.

Please note the entry fee is non-refundable unless ten (10) days’ notice is given prior to the gala day. In case of cancellation due to unplayable conditions entry fees will be refunded.

Wet Weather: You will find wet weather information on our website www.kna.com.au or our Facebook page https://www.facebook.com/kuringgainetballassoc

For more information please contact Lee at accounts@kna.com.au

Digital Scoring

HH team managers all need to download the App and watch the training sessions.

A reminder that eScoring is here this season at Canoon Road 🙌💻

KNA uses digital scoring for Saturday competition matches at Canoon Rd.  This significantly reduces the volunteer workload required to create, collect, and enter scoresheets.

​Lofberg Rd NetSetGo games will continue to use physical Weekly Position Sheets.

​Physical score sheets will be brought back for short grades day and finals due to timing restrictions on the day. 

​What you need to know

  • Scorers must be registered in Play HQ before game day, and be attached to a team as a manager.​
  • Scorers should register via the team link sent to them by their club
  • Scorers must start the clock from the hooter/bell, not the umpire’s whistle.
  • Goals must be set to record against the team, not individual players.
  • Grade settings must be accurate in Play HQ, as electronic scoring relies on this information.

What is the NetballHQ app and why should I download it?

The NetballHQ app is the ultimate mobile app for everyone involved in community netball. It is a free iOS and Android app that houses fixtures, ladders, results, and statistics for every association that utilises the competition management system, PlayHQ. With NetballHQ, you’ll have the ability to favourite players, teams, clubs, grades and associations, giving you quick and easy access to the players and games you care about most. NetballHQ’s user-friendly interface is designed for everyone, no matter where they are, so that they can stay connected and engaged with teams, clubs, and community netball.
